Ideas for improving Storm Point after S15?

How would you change SP if it were up to you? 

 

There's lots of complaining and expressions of hate for it but very little constructive criticism.

 

The main complaints seem to be that it is too big and that too many games are spent running from the ring and not seeing a single team for long periods of time, so here's what I'd change.

 

  1. Have some sort of natural disaster (tidal wave, storm, earthquake, rockslide) or the bag guys come in and wipe out the SE corner, eliminating Fish Farms and reworking Ship Fall and Gale Station to reduce the sizes of each.
  2. Add a POI between Mill, Cascade Falls, and Checkpoint or somehow fill in the huge open areas around there.  That island and shallow lake is just too big.
  3. Put the Tridents inland from the edge POI's and  make them less risky to use somehow (faster, quieter, shielded, more maneuverable, etc.)
  4. Increase mobility when using gravity cannons so they can't be camped quite as easily.

    @Cheese9ManI'm not saying go crazy with tap strafing abilities, just give the player more control over where they land and how they land. Why not take the small rails off the landing platforms, give the player a little more ability to change course while in the air, and give them some form of slide landing ability like Horizon's? Grav cannons might be seen more as a viable way to push and not attract 3rd parties quite as much.

    I had a game last week where we wiped 3 squads in a row as they were landing on a grav cannon. They literally came in one at a time, 9 of them in a row. While it was fun for us and what they were doing didn't make sense, it would be totally different if we couldn't predict how they would have landed. As it was, we just took up position on 3 sides of the grav cannon and team shot them to immediate death as they landed.
